This NPM package enables operations froms the Roblox website to be executed via NodeJS many individuals leverage noblox.js along side Roblox's HTTPService to create in-game scripts that interact with the website, i.e. Noblox.js is an open-source Roblox API wrapper written in JavaScript (with TypeScript compatibility) as a fork from sentanos's roblox-js module.

A Node.js wrapper for interacting with the Roblox API forked from roblox-js.
